Convrs is an enterprise-focused omnichannel messaging platform that brings conversations from WhatsApp, Instagram, Messenger, SMS, website chat, and other channels into a unified inbox, with AI assistants, chatbots, automation workflows, CRM/API integrations, and reporting layered on top. It is more of a customer communications operations platform than a standalone email or SMS gateway; the site does not show email-sending capabilities, and the focus is clearly on instant messaging and the WhatsApp Business Platform.
In terms of channels, Convrs covers WhatsApp, Instagram, Messenger, Live Chat, SMS, and other messaging apps. It supports multi-agent collaboration, role-based permissions, assignment, internal notes, and conversation context. WhatsApp is its strongest use case: it supports the official WhatsApp Business Platform, bulk marketing campaigns, automated notifications, sales follow-ups, and customer service. Its AI can generate suggested replies, conversation summaries, sentiment/satisfaction detection, and topic tags; its chatbots and no-code Flow Builder can handle FAQs, lead capture, intelligent routing, and human handoff.
For integrations, Convrs provides a simple and secure JSON API that can connect to CRMs and internal systems, with support for Webhooks and Websockets. The team also provides documentation and integration guidance. On performance, the site cites customer cases where WhatsApp broadcasts achieved a 72% higher open rate than email industry benchmarks and a 40% increase in click-through rate. It also emphasizes high-volume conversation handling and faster response times, but does not disclose SLA, latency, throughput, or delivery-rate benchmarks. Compliance is a highlight: the official site repeatedly mentions GDPR, opt-in broadcasting, conversation logs, permission controls, chat history, reporting, and CRM transcript records, making it suitable for audit-trail management in regulated sectors such as financial services.
Pricing transparency is average: the only clearly stated offer is that WhatsApp Business Platform setup is free, originally valued at $499, with a 45-day free trial. Regular subscription fees, WhatsApp conversation charges, and SMS unit pricing are not publicly disclosed. Its strengths are unified multichannel messaging, strong WhatsApp capabilities, relatively complete automation and AI features, and solid descriptions of integration and support. Its drawbacks are unclear pricing and regional coverage, performance metrics that read more like marketing claims, and the lack of email and voice capabilities.
Convrs is suitable for marketing, sales, and customer support teams centered on WhatsApp/IM, especially cross-border financial services, brokers, payment companies, and mid-to-large enterprises. It is not ideal for teams that only need low-cost bulk email or a pure SMS API. Access from mainland China, payment methods, and local compliance are not disclosed, so they should be considered unknown. If your main audience is in China, you will need to evaluate WhatsApp availability and network conditions, and may want to compare alternatives such as Twilio, Bird, respond.io, WATI, SleekFlow, Zendesk, and Intercom.
